The total number of students at this school is 24, according to the information reported in 1999.

Student Population Gender Ratio

24 male and 0 female students attend this school, according to the data from 1999.

As a full-time domestic student, you were required to pay tuition of $6,000 in 1999. Yeshivath Zichron Moshe is a private institution, so tuition is the same for all the accepted students. For out-of-state students, tuition fees amounted to $6,000. Tuition costs at Yeshivath Zichron Moshe for international students totalled $6,000. Fees per academic year required of full-time students totaled $100 in 1999.

At Yeshivath Zichron Moshe, the 1999 annual cost of room and board (on campus) was $4,150.
